Nina feels needy and does not allow her boyfriend to move to another city. she makes him feel sorry for her by projecting hersel

f as the "poor little me." generally, she has a tendency to cling on to the people in her life. karen horney's theory suggests that nina has a neurotic trend of ___________.

The answer is neurotic trend of "moving toward people".

There are three principle neurotic trends as depicted by Karen Homey, which develop from a people system of engaging nervousness.The trends are:

Moving Toward People
Moving Against People
Moving Away From People
